Israel announces: Iranian intelligence chief Majid Khodemi has been eliminated

The head of the intelligence department of the Iranian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C), Majid Khodemi, has been killed, Israeli Defense Minister Israel Kas announced.
According to the minister: "Iranian leaders should constantly feel like a target. Israel will continue to find them one by one."
The IIQK also confirmed Hodemi's death. According to Iran's Tasnim news agency, he died as a result of a "terrorist attack" that occurred on the morning of April 6.
Majid Khodemi was appointed to this position in June 2025. Prior to this, the head of the intelligence department, Mohammad Kozemi, was also killed in Israeli strikes.
Several high-ranking Iranian officials have also been eliminated in recent months, escalating tensions in the region.
